Dorothy Faye Stewart

F, b. 2 October 1927, d. 1 August 2006
     Dorothy Faye Stewart was born on 2 October 1927 in Shelby, Cleveland County, North Carolina.1 She married Cecil Lee Bagwell, son of Hovey Lee Bagwell and Irene F. Davenport, after 1945. Dorothy Faye Stewart died on 1 August 2006 in Rogersville, Hawkins County, Tennessee, at age 78 [:CR:]Dorothy "Dot" Bagwell, 78, of 340 Old Highway 70 South, formerly of Greenville, widow of Cecil Lee Bagwell, died Tuesday, August 1, 2006 at her residence.

Born in Shelby, N.C., she was a daughter of the late George Frank and Mildred Cole Stewart.

Mr. and Mrs. Bagwell formerly owned and operated The Rib and Loin Restaurant in Greenville. She attended Calvary Assembly of God.

Surviving are two daughters and sons-in-law, Sandy and Mike Bednar of Rogersville, Tenn., Randee and Jerry Stewart of Powdersville; two grandchildren, Adryan Ruth Stewart of Columbia and Jared Andrew Stewart of Powdersville; and a sister, Phemy Moore of Mauldin. She was preceded in death by a brother, Bill Stewart.

Visitation will be held Thursday, August 3, 2006 from 6 to 7:30 p.m. at Thomas McAfee Funeral Home, Downtown. Graveside services will be held Friday, August 4, 2006 at 10:30 a.m. at Robinson Memorial Gardens.

The family will be at 121 Wilson Way, Piedmont.

Published in The Greenville News: 08-03-2006.1
She was buried at Robinson Memorial Gardens, Easley, Pickens County, South Carolina.1

Thomas Lee Bagwell

M, b. 7 September 1939, d. 13 August 2016
     Thomas Lee Bagwell was born on 7 September 1939 in South Carolina. He was the son of John William Bagwell and Sallie Mae Willard.1 Thomas Lee Bagwell married Sallie Simmons after 1957. Thomas Lee Bagwell died on 13 August 2016 at age 76
Obituary for Thomas Lee Bagwell
Thomas Lee Bagwell, age 76, of 203 Spruce Street, and husband of Sallie Simmons Bagwell, passed away Saturday, August 13, 2016, at Greenville Memorial Hospital.
He was born in Chester and was a son of the late John William and Sally Mae Willard Bagwell.
Mr. Bagwell retired from the CSX Railroad and was an US Army veteran.
In addition to his wife, he is survived by his sister, Mary M. Bagwell Satterfield; his nieces, Charlene Campbell, Angela Cook, Melody Fuller, Mary Beth Truelock and Dolores Payne; and several other nieces and nephews who were all special to Mr. Bagwell.
He was predeceased by his brothers, Wallace William Bagwell, Clarence Ross Bagwell, and Sanford Eugene Bagwell.
